Angular 20 is a major milestone that redefines how we think about building modern web applications. In this episode of the Angular Master Podcast, I invited three outstanding experts: Manfred Steyer, Michael Egger-Zikes, and Rainer Hahnekamp.Together, we dive deep into:Signals – stabilization of APIs and the future of NgRx Signal StoreResource API – why it matters and what has changedZone-less – is it time to go without Zone.js?Incremental Hydration – how it works and whether SSR should always be usedDynamic Components – new possibilities in Angular 20Deprecations – *ngIf, *ngFor, *ngSwitch and Style Guide updatesTesting – is Vitest the new standard?And we look ahead: Signal Forms API, Selectorless Components, new authoring formats, and what to expect in Angular 21.This is a knowledge-packed conversation full of practice, insights, and forward-looking ideas — a must-listen for anyone who wants to understand where Angular is heading.#Angular #Signals #ZoneLess #WebDevelopment #AIConference #Angular20 #Podcast

Welcome back to the Angular Master Podcast! In this episode, we have two remarkable guests joining us—Alex Okrushko and Marko Stanimirović—to dive into the innovative NgRx SignalStore.
Alex, a Frontend Lead at Snowflake from Toronto, Canada, is a key member of the NgRx team, a Google Developer Expert, and an organizer of Angular Toronto and the official Angular Discord. Marko, hailing from Belgrade, Serbia, is a Principal Frontend Engineer at Swiss Marketplace Group, a core member of the NgRx and AnalogJS teams, and also a Google Developer Expert.
In this episode, we explore the key principles of NgRx Signals and discuss why this new state management solution was introduced by the NgRx team. We cover its integration with Angular Signals, how it simplifies state management, and how it brings modularity, extensibility, and scalability to Angular applications. You'll also learn about the RxJS and Entity Management plugins, type safety, and the practical uses of SignalState.
Beyond the technical insights, Alex and Marko share their personal approaches to learning new technologies, their motivations behind contributing to open-source projects, and how they unwind after a long day of coding.
If you're curious about the future of NgRx SignalStore and how it compares to the global NgRx Store/ComponentStore, this episode is a must-listen!
